Output 21eef9de294c2db8aad6b392c994545e4b673d8ae3c12c8bf0600a44358fc528:0

value
6981387562346
script pubkey
OP_0 OP_PUSHBYTES_20 653d26a795a2aae3085665b82e1153e349d95373
address
tb1qv57jdfu4524wxzzkvkuzuy2nudyaj5mnpylwlc
transaction
21eef9de294c2db8aad6b392c994545e4b673d8ae3c12c8bf0600a44358fc528
confirmations
193858
spent
true